@charset "utf-8";
/* CSS Document */
body{ font-size:12px; 
    line-height:20px; 
    color:#000000;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px; 
	text-align:left;
}
a:link {
	color: #000000;
	text-decoration: none;
}

a:hover {
	text-decoration: none;
	color: #666666;
}
a:visited {
	color: #333333; text-decoration:none;
}

#fa001{background-image:url(../image/fa_001.jpg); background-repeat:no-repeat; width:160px; line-height:40px; text-align:center; padding-left:10px;font-weight:bold; margin-right:-20px}
#fa002{background-image:url(../image/fa_002.jpg); background-repeat:no-repeat;line-height:40px;  width:138px; text-align:center; padding-left:22px;font-weight:bold}

#fa003{background-image:url(../image/fa_003.jpg); background-repeat:no-repeat;line-height:40px; width:160px;  text-align:center; padding-left:15px;font-weight:bold; margin-right:-15px}
#fa004{background-image:url(../image/fa_004.jpg); background-repeat:no-repeat;line-height:40px; width:128px;  padding-left:38px;font-weight:bold;}
#fa005{background-image:url(../image/fa_005.jpg); background-repeat:no-repeat;line-height:40px;  width:160px; text-align:center; padding-left:15px;font-weight:bold;margin-right:-15px}
#fa006{background-image:url(../image/fa_006.jpg); background-repeat:no-repeat;line-height:40px;  width:138px; text-align:center; padding-left:23px;font-weight:bold}

#red{color:#FF3300; font-size:14px; font-weight:bold}
#sea_border{ border:1px solid #AFCEEA; background-color:#E8F1FA; height:35px; line-height:45px; width:603px;text-align:left;}

#adv_border2{ border:1px solid #AFCEEA; background-color:#E8F1FA; height:35px; line-height:45px; width:601px;text-align:left;padding:1px; margin-bottom:3px}
#tong_border2{ border:1px solid #E0E0E0;  width:700px;text-align:left;padding:1px; margin-bottom:3px}


.inp{ border:1px solid #cccccc; background-color:#ffffff; height:18px; line-height:18px}
#bg1{ background-image:url(../image/bg1.jpg);}
/**/

#topbg{ background-image:url(../image/top_bg.jpg);width:960px; height:78px}

#gay_001 {color:#666666; margin-top:60px; float:right; padding-right:8px; text-align:left}
#gay_001 a{ color:#666666; text-decoration:none; text-align:left}
#gay_001 a:hover{color:#000000; text-decoration:none; text-align:left}

#gay_002{ color:#666666; text-decoration:none; text-align:left}
#gay_002 a{ color:#666666; text-decoration:none; text-align:left}
#gay_002 a:hover{color:#000000; text-decoration:none; text-align:left}


.floleft{float:left}
.floright{float:right}

.totwidth{
	width:960px;
	clear:both;
	margin-bottom:2px}	
	#container{
	margin:0px auto 0px auto;
	width:960px;
	text-align:left;
}
	

#menu{ margin:0px;  padding:0; list-style:none; }   
#menu li ul{margin:0;padding:0;color:#fff;background-color:#133886;width:118px;} 
#menu li ul a,#menu li ul a:visited{vertical-align:middle;text-decoration:none;border-bottom:1px solid #5D7DC6;}  
#menu li div{position:absolute;z-index:20;margin-top:0px;margin-left:-58px;}

#menu li:hover div,#menu li a:hover div{display:block;}


#menu li ul a:hover{background-color:#2F58AE;border-bottom:1px solid #5D7DC6;}  
#menu table{ border-collapse:collapse; padding:0; margin:0px; font-size:1em;}  



#globallink{
	margin:0px; padding:0px;background-image:url(../image/mune.jpg); height:35px; line-height:35px; 
}
#globallink ul{
    list-style:none;
	padding:0px; margin:0px;
}
#globallink li{
	float:left; 
	text-align:center;
	width:118px;
}
#globallink a{
	display:block;
			margin:0px;
}
#globallink a:link, #globallink a:visited{
	color:#ffffff;
	text-decoration:none;font-weight:bold;
}
#globallink a:hover{
	color:#CEE6FF; font-weight:bold;
	text-decoration:none;
	}

#container{
	position:relative;
	margin:0px auto 0px auto;
	width:960px;
	text-align:left;
}


#new_width{ width:605px;}
#new_width001{ width:225px; height:246px; border:1px solid #AFCEEA;}
#new_width002{ width:370px; height:246px; border:1px solid #AFCEEA;}

/*#topmune{background-image:url(../image/mune.jpg); text-align:left; width:960px; }
#topmune ul{ margin:0;}
#topmune  li{text-align:center;
	width:124px;
	float:left;
line-height:35px;
}
#topmune  a{ color:#FFFFFF; font-weight:bold; text-decoration:none;}
#topmune  a:hover{ color:#CEE6FF; font-weight:bold;text-decoration:none;}*/



#right01{width:350px; border:1px solid ;border:1px solid #AFCEEA; height:285px; background-color:#E8F1FA}

#zhong_tit{background-image:url(../image/zhongxin_bg.jpg); width:217px; height:20px; text-align:left; padding-left:8px;padding-top:5px}
#zhong_tit a{ color:#0159BA; font-weight:bold; }
#zhong_tit a:hover{ color:#0099CC; font-weight:bold;}

#zhong_det{ color:#0159BA; text-align:left; padding:5px 0px 5px 5px; line-height:20px} 
#zhong_det a{ color:#0159BA; } 

#zhong_det a:hover{ color:#0066cc; } 

#new1_tit{background-image:url(../image/bg002.jpg); width:362px; height:17px; text-align:left; padding-left:8px; padding-top:5px; float:left}
#new1_tit a{ color:#0159BA; font-weight:bold; }
#new1_tit a:hover{ color:#0099CC; font-weight:bold;}



#new1_tit2{color:#0159BA; font-weight:bold;background-image: url(../image/mune_001.jpg); width:340px; height:29px;text-align:left; padding-left:8px; float:left}
#new1_tit2 a{ color:#0159BA; font-weight:bold; }
#new1_tit2 a:hover{ color:#0099CC; font-weight:bold;}


#jstit{color:#0159BA; font-weight:bold; text-align:left; padding-left:15px; padding-top:5px; margin-bottom:4px}

#news_top{
	border-left:1px solid #E1E1E1;
	width:500px;
	float:left;
	border-bottom: 1px solid #E1E1E1;
	border-right: 1px solid #E1E1E1;
	height: 190px;
}
#news_img{
	padding: 5px; 
	float:left;
}

#news_tit{
	float: right; 
	padding-right:3px; 
}

.h5{
	margin:0; color:#0159BA;
}

.h5 a{
	margin:0; color:#0159BA;
}
.h5 a:hover{
	margin:0; color:#0159BA;
}
#news_dt{ 	
    border-left:1px solid #E1E1E1;
	width:483px;
	float:right;
	border-bottom: 1px solid #E1E1E1;
	border-right: 1px solid #E1E1E1;
	height: 190px;
}
#news_dt .t1{
	height: 21px;
	border-bottom: 1px solid #e1e1e1;
	padding-top: 6px;
	}


.news_list ul{ margin:0px; padding:0px;}
.news_list li{
	list-style:none;
	line-height:25px;
	margin:0px;
	padding-left: 20px;
	background-image: url(../image/dot_006.jpg);
	background-repeat: no-repeat;
	background-position: left;
	color:#000000;
	border-bottom:1px dashed #ccc;
	margin-left:2px;
	margin-right:2px;

}
.news_list li a{
	color:#333333;
	text-decoration: none;
}
.news_list li a:hover{
	color:#006699;
	text-decoration: none;
}


#nei_list {color:#333333; text-align:left; background-image:url(../image/neiline.jpg); margin-bottom:10px}
#nei_list ul{ margin:0px; padding:0px;}
#nei_list li{
	list-style:none; line-height:24px;
	margin:0px;
	padding:0px;
	padding-left: 20px;
	background-image: url(../image/dot_006.jpg);
	background-repeat: no-repeat;
	background-position: left;color:#000000;
	
}
#nei_list li a{
	color:#333333;
	text-decoration: none;
}
#nei_list li a:hover{
	color:#006699;
	text-decoration: none;
}
#neileft ul{margin:0px; padding:0px;}
#neileft li{margin:0px; padding:0px;}



#ds_list {color:#333333; text-align:left; background-color:#E8F1FA}
#ds_list ul{ margin:0px; padding:0px;}
#ds_list li{
	list-style:none; line-height:24px;
	margin:0px;
	padding-left: 20px;
	background-image: url(../image/line3.jpg);
	background-repeat: no-repeat;
	background-position: left;color:#000000;
}
#ds_list li a{
	color:#333333;
	text-decoration: none;
}
#ds_list li a:hover{
	color:#006699;
	text-decoration: none;
}

#al_list {color:#0052B0; text-align:left;}
#al_list ul{ margin:0px; padding:0px;}
#al_list li{
	list-style:none; line-height:24px;
	margin:0px;
	padding-left: 20px;
	background-image: url(../image/dot_009.jpg);
	background-repeat: no-repeat;
	background-position: left;color:#000000;
	border-bottom:1px dashed #0099FF;
	margin-left:5px;
	margin-right:5px;
}
#al_list li a{
	color:#0052B0;
	text-decoration: none;
}
#al_list li a:hover{
	color:#0099FF;
	text-decoration: none;
}


#new_img{float:left; width:126; height:90px}
.adv{ border:1px solid #AFCEEA;}

#dh_toto{background-color:#EFFAFF; width:225px; height:248px; float:left}
#dh_01{width:220px; clear:both;}
#dh_left{width:100px; float:left;}
#dh_mid{widht:4px}
#dh_right{width:100px; float:right;}

#bot{background-color:#E0E0E0; height:26px; color:#333333; line-height:26px; margin-top:15px; margin-bottom:20px; text-align:center}
#bot a{color:#333333;} 
#bot a:hover{color:#999999;} 

#nei_to{border:1px solid #E1E1E1; background-color:#F3F3F3; width:250px; padding-bottom:6px;}

#neileft{}
#nei_title{background-image:url(../image/leftbg1.jpg); height:28px; color:#FFFFFF; line-height:28px; text-align:center; font-weight:bold}
#neileft ul{ margin:0 }
#neileft li{margin:0; list-style:none; background-image:url(../image/neibg.jpg); background-repeat: repeat-y; padding-left:26px; line-height:30px; width:243px; margin-right:-26px}

#nei_list_title{border-bottom:1px solid #E0E0E0; height:20px; line-height:25px; padding-top:5px; padding-bottom:-10px; color:#000000; font-size:12px; font-weight:bold}
#nei_list_title a{ color:#000000; font-weight:bold;}
#nei_list_title a:hover{color:#cc0000; font-weight:bold;}

#contact{ width:720px}
#contact ul{ margin:0}
#contact li{ list-style:none; margin-bottom:5px; display:inline}
#contact .w140{ width:55px; float:left;}
#contact .w150{ width:660px; float:left;}


#refer {margin:0;width:720px; margin-bottom:10px; float:left;}
.li1 {float:left; width:70px; list-style:none;  margin-bottom:10px;text-align:left; }
.li2 {float:left; width:180px; list-style:none; margin-bottom:10px;text-align:left}
.li3 {float:left; width:220px; list-style:none; margin-bottom:10px; text-align:left}
.li4 {float:left; width:550px; list-style:none; margin-bottom:10px;text-align:left}